Invited is a leading company in the hospitality and service industry, operating since 1957 with a dedicated focus on building meaningful relationships and enriching the lives of its members, guests, and over 17,000 employees across the nation. As the largest owner and operator of private clubs nationwide, Invited proudly manages more than 130 country clubs, city clubs, and athletic clubs. These clubs are renowned for offering first-class amenities that include championship golf courses, modern workspaces, handcrafted cuisine, resort-style pools, state-of-the-art racquet facilities, fitness centers, and a wide variety of other premium services designed to enhance the member experience. Job Duties
- Responsible for set-up, execution of daily prep, and organization of your workstation
- prepare and store all food items necessary for your station, adhering to Invited standards
- maintain proper cooking techniques and consistent preparation and presentation of daily specials, salads, entrees, and other menu items as designated by Chef(s)
- prepare or assist in preparing complete meals, including soups, meats, gravies, vegetables, desserts, salads, and baked goods
- receive and store goods purchased by kitchen as requested
- manage items used by others, such as condiments, dressings, salsa, and soups
- maintain cleanliness and sanitation of your work area and the kitchen, including equipment, counters, tools, waste areas, etc.
- assist in the cleaning of kitchen areas, general maintenance of equipment, and inventory control
- communicate with the Executive Chef or Sous Chef regarding special product needs or issues with food quality or presentation
- assist in menu planning, recipe development, and testing products
- may assist in preparing and serving meals tailored to specific dietary needs or restrictions
- may be required to prepare complete meals for small groups or special events
- may take charge of a shift in absence of Sous Chef or Cook 3
- assist in supervising and instructing Cook 1 and other team members as necessary
- may be responsible for checking supplies and groceries received in work area
